Earl's Transmission Service offers a deep and specialized range of services, primarily centering on vehicle drivetrains. As a key "Auto Repair Station" in Grand Rapids, their main offerings include:

  • Manual & Automatic Transmission Repair: This is their core expertise. They provide comprehensive services for both automatic and manual transmissions, including diagnosis, repair, and complete rebuilds. Their long history suggests proficiency with a wide array of transmission types across various makes and models.
  • Driveline Repairs: Beyond transmissions, they specialize in the broader driveline system. This includes services for clutches, transfer cases (for 4x4 vehicles), axles (including axle replacement, lube service, leak repairs, and bearing replacements), and CV axles. This comprehensive approach ensures that all components involved in transferring power from the engine to the wheels are expertly handled.
  • Engine Driveability Repair: A significant differentiating factor, as highlighted by their own description, is their ability to diagnose and repair "engine driveability issues," especially when they might initially feel like transmission problems. This shows a holistic understanding of vehicle systems, ensuring accurate problem identification.
  • Free Test Drive and Basic Estimate: A highly valuable service that demonstrates transparency and a customer-first approach. Customers can get a professional opinion and an estimate without an upfront charge, helping them make informed decisions about costly repairs.
  • Computer Diagnostics: They offer "FREE computer scan on most vehicles" to accurately diagnose issues, a crucial step for modern vehicles with complex electronic systems.
  • Shocks, Suspensions, and Front End Work: They also provide services for suspension components, including shocks, and general front-end work, further broadening their scope of services beyond just the transmission.
  • Servicing Foreign and Domestic Vehicles: They explicitly state they service "most foreign and domestic vehicles," indicating versatility and broad knowledge of different automotive designs.
  • Fleet and Personal Vehicles: They cater to both individual car owners and commercial fleets, offering dependable work for diverse clients.

Called 10 other shops in town. Earl’s was the only one willing/able to work on my 1983 Toyota, and they did an incredible job! Ignacio replaced my clutch and fixed up the root cause. Could tell he was proud of the work as he showed me everything under the hood before I paid, even though I showed up to pick up after 5pm on a weekday. Couldn’t have been happier with the service, and looking forward to another 100K miles in this old beast. Thanks Ignacio!!
